Type Method

fetchAssetCollections(withALAssetGroupURLs:options:)

Retrieves asset collections using URLs provided by the Assets Library framework.

Declaration

class func fetchAssetCollections(withALAssetGroupURLs assetGroupURLs: [URL], options: PHFetchOptions?) -> PHFetchResult<PHAssetCollection>

Parameters

assetGroupURLs

An array of NSURL objects, each an asset group URL that was previously retrieved from an ALAssetsGroup object.

options

Options that specify a filter predicate and sort order for the fetched asset collections, or nil to use default options. For details, see PHFetchOptions.

Return Value

A fetch result that contains the requested PHAssetCollection objects, or an empty fetch result if no objects match the request.

Discussion

The Assets Library framework is deprecated in iOS 8.0 and later, replaced by the Photos framework. Use this method if your app has previously stored URLs from ALAssetsGroup objects and you need to retrieve the corresponding Photos framework objects.

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software